Rear-Admiral Sir William Nathan Wright Hewett, 1882. Artist: Lock & Whitfield

Rear-Admiral Sir William Nathan Wright Hewett, 1882. Hewett (1834-1888) entered the Royal Navy as a volunteer in 1847. Awarded the Victoria Cross for his exploits at the Battle of Inkerman in 1854, he attained the rank of Vice-Admiral in 1884. From Men of Mark: a gallery of contemporary portraits of men distinguished in the Senate, the Church, in science, literature and art, the army, navy, law, medicine, etc. Photographed from life by Lock and Whitfield, with brief biographical notices by Thompson Cooper. (Conducted by G. C. Whitfield.) (London, 1876-1883)

In this black and white portrait, we are introduced to Rear-Admiral Sir William Nathan Wright Hewett. Captured in 1882 by the renowned photographers Lock & Whitfield, this print showcases a distinguished naval officer who left an indelible mark on British history. Hewett's journey began when he joined the Royal Navy as a volunteer in 1847. His bravery and valor were recognized during the Battle of Inkerman in 1854, where he was awarded the prestigious Victoria Cross for his exceptional exploits. Rising through the ranks, Hewett achieved Vice-Admiral status in 1884.
